If 4^(x-1)=9, find the values of 2^x and 8^-x

If {{{4^(x-1)}}} = 9,  then  {{{(1/4)*4^x}}} = 9.


Then {{{4^x}}} = 36,  or  {{{2^(2x)}}} = 36,   or  {{{(2^x)^2}}} = 36.


Then {{{2^x}}} = {{{sqrt(36)}}}  and,  hence,  {{{2^x)}}} = 6.


Having this, we can write {{{8^(-x)}}} = {{{2^(-3x)}}} = {{{(2^x)^(-3)}}} = {{{6^(-3)}}} = {{{1/216}}}.
